Theakston Old Peculier (Bottle)

Old Peculier (Bottle)
(Batch of Old Peculier)

 

Theakston in Masham, North Yorkshire, England 🏴󠁧󠁢󠁥󠁮󠁧󠁿

  Traditional Beer - Old Ale Regular
Score
7.02
ABV: 5.6% IBU: 23 Ticks: 329 Ticks (all batches): 329
Old Peculier is a beautiful, yet very simple beer, brewed using a very generous blend of finest pale, crystal and roasted barley with two bitter hops combined with the majestic and noble ‘Fuggle’ hop to produce a beer of awesome full-bodied flavour with subtle cherry and rich fruit overtones.

8.1/10 Appearance 8 Aroma 8 Flavor 8 Texture 8 Overall 8.5
12 ounce bottle into snifter, bottled on 1/27/2012. Pours crystal clear dark reddish brown color with a 1 finger dense cream colored head with good retention, that reduces to a thin lace cap that lingers. Light spotty soapy lacing clings on the glass. Aromas of big caramel, raisin, fig, banana, molasses, toast, chocolate, pepper, clove, brown bread, floral, and spicy yeast earthiness. Damn nice aromas with great balance and complexity of malt and fruity notes with moderate spicy esters. Taste of caramel, raisin, fig, molasses, light banana, toast, chocolate, pepper, clove, brown bread, floral, and spicy yeast earthiness. Lingering notes of caramel, dark fruits, toast, molasses, chocolate, bread, and yeast earthiness on the finish for a good bit. Very nice complexity of malt and fruity/spicy flavors; with a great balance of malt/fruitiness and no cloying sweetness present after the finish. Medium carbonation and body; with a creamy and fairly slick mouthfeel that is nice. Alcohol is very well hidden with only a slight warming noticed after the finish. Overall this is an excellent old ale. Nice complexity and balance of flavors; and very smooth to sip on. A very enjoyable offering.
